Ring product name changes

What to know

  • Between August 5 and 12, 2026, some Ring doorbells and cameras are being updated to include the video resolution in the product name.
  • Generational labels like "2nd Gen" are being replaced with resolution identifiers such as "2K" or "4K."
  • Your device, its features, and your subscription are not changing. Only the product names displayed in the Ring app, on ring.com, and in Ring Help support articles are updating.

Ring product name changes

Doorbells

The following Ring doorbell names are changing on August 5, 2026.

Previous name

New name

Wired Doorbell Pro (3rd Gen)
Wired Doorbell 4K Pro

Cameras

The following Ring camera names are changing on August 12, 2026.

Previous name

New name

Outdoor Cam Pro
Outdoor Cam 4K Pro
Spotlight Cam (2nd Gen)
Spotlight Cam 2K
Spotlight Cam Pro (2nd Gen)
Spotlight Cam 4K Pro
Indoor Cam Plus
Indoor Cam 2K

How to identify your device under the new name

The resolution in the new name matches your device's recording capability:

  • "2K"
    indicates your device records in 2K resolution (2560 x 1440).
  • "4K"
    indicates your device records in 4K resolution (3840 x 2160).

If your device was previously named with a generational label like "2nd Gen" or "3rd Gen," that label has been replaced by the resolution identifier. The tier name — Plus, Pro, or Elite — remains in the product name when applicable.


Frequently asked questions

Do I need to do anything when the name changes?

No. The name update happens automatically across the Ring app, ring.com, and Ring Help. No action is required on your part.

Is my device getting new features or a software update with the name change?

No. The name change is cosmetic only. Your device hardware, firmware, and available features are not changing.

Why does my device packaging show a different name than the Ring app?

Devices purchased before the name change may have the previous name on the box. The device inside is the same product now listed under its new name in the Ring app.

Will my Ring Protect plan still work the same way?

Yes. Your Ring Protect subscription, video history, and all plan features are unaffected by the product name change.

What if I see the old name in some places and the new name in others?

During the transition period, you may briefly see the previous name in some locations while the new name appears in others. All references will be updated to the new name after launch.
